Escalator controls

JEL

RC3 overspeed relay

There are three variants of this unit.

The first (painted black) operates from 230 volts and is very unreliable from new.
It has been known for new units to fail within a couple of weeks of installation. These have a couple of design faults which we correct during repair. To date none of the units we have repaired has failed again.

The second type is usually silver and operates at any voltage from 24 to 240 volts. These mostly fail when being operated at 24 volts. We modify the circuitry of these such that they will ONLY operate at a specific voltage (usually 24v).

The third type is also silver and is a 24 volt only version.

The units are tested on a purpose built test jig after repair.

TSC1
Another overspeed relay which has problems with the power supply. This is repaired and modified to eliminate further problems.
